DaveWirral Posted June 13, 2017 Share Posted June 13, 2017 I have an A4 Cabrio, there is some plastic chrome trim that is a bit milky, I have tried using white vinegar, which to be fair has done a pretty good job. Has anyone tried other methods? Would Autosol work or be too harsh?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
Steve Q Posted June 13, 2017 Share Posted June 13, 2017 I think autosol might be a bit harsh. Brasso always did the trick for me :)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
DaveWirral Posted June 14, 2017 Author Share Posted June 14, 2017 Well i took time to look at the options, Autosol did the job, i was super gentle wiping it on,followed up with a coat of wax to seal it well. Quote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
